Ordered and paid for a Honda Izy lawnmower last Saturday. It arrived today (Wednesday). Now filling in the 3-year warranty card. It asks for the date pf purchase.
I'm thinking I want to put today's date on there, rather than last Saturday's, otherwise it feels like I'm losing out on four days of warranty.
Not that I'm expecting it to go wrong. It is a Honda, after all. But the general question is interesting, what with more people buying stuff on tinternet these days and manufacturers being increasingly sticky on warranty expiration dates.
Anybody know the legal position? I reckon I'm entitled to claim I don't physically own it till I receive it, especially bearing in mind the fact that any damage caused in transit between the supplier and me would be covered by the supplier.
